The annual pay-per-view event of the UFC's International Fight Week continues to take hits.
UFC 317 includes the coronation of a new lightweight champion as a former featherweight title holder Ilia Topuria and Charles Oliveira Clash in the main event. Islam Makhachev will leave the UFC light weight championship for a switch to Welterweight and is expected to compete against Jack della Maddalena later this year.
The booking of UFC 317 was not announced until last month, because Makhachev thought about his next step while he saw the loss of Belal Muhammad against Maddalena on UFC 315. After Maddalena Muhammad defeated through a unanimous decision, Makhachev gave the clarity to the Welterweight Division.
Despite the UFC 317 fanfare on 28 June, the map lost its second fight in a week, as reported on Tuesday.

UFC 317 takes a big hit just a few days before International Fight Week PPV
A middleweight matchup between Paulo Costa and Roman Kopylov, two of the most dangerous strikers of the division, was booked to feed the UFC 317 card. But according to reports, Costa is vs. Kopylov removed for unknown reasons from the upcoming pay-per-view.
MMA journalist Robert Tellez was the first to report the news of the cancellation of Costa versus Kopylov.
Damon Martin from MMA Fighting later reported that Costa vs. Kopylov on July 19 in New Orleans is being again planned for UFC 318. The map is at the head of Dustin Poirier's pension fight against BMF title holder Max Holloway.
It is unlikely that the UFC will look to book a daily cancellation period to give UFC 317 a boost after a heavyweight matchup between Justin Tafa and Jhonata Diniz was drawn due to a Tafa injury. It is uncertain whether the matchmakers will find a replacement opponent to prevent Diniz.
Paulo Costa vs. Roman Kopylov resist for UFC 318 in New Orleans
On the other hand, Costa vs. wears. Kopylov next month at a stacked map on UFC 318 in New Orleans. It is expected that it will be the last fight of Poirier's career, because he wants to earn the BMF title before hanging the gloves.
Poirier and Holloway fought twice before in their career, with Poirier gaining the victory in both fights. The two stars recently fought the most for the interim light weight title at UFC 236.
UFC 318 is the long -awaited return of promotion to New Orleans after an interruption of several years. The last UFC card in New Orleans was organized in 2015, with a main event between Tim Boetsch and Dan Henderson.
Costa has not fought anymore since a split loss of decision for Sean Strickland on UFC 302. He has lost three of his last four fights in general.
